what is the surface area of the rectangular prism shown below? image of a rectangular prism with dimensions 3 in., 5 in., 4 in. \square square inches

Explanation:

Step1: Recall the formula for the surface area of a rectangular prism.

The formula for the surface area \( SA \) of a rectangular prism with length \( l \), width \( w \), and height \( h \) is \( SA = 2(lw + lh + wh) \).

Step2: Identify the values of \( l \), \( w \), and \( h \).

From the diagram, we can see that \( l = 5 \) in, \( w = 3 \) in, and \( h = 4 \) in.

Step3: Substitute the values into the formula.

First, calculate each product:

  • \( lw = 5 \times 3 = 15 \)
  • \( lh = 5 \times 4 = 20 \)
  • \( wh = 3 \times 4 = 12 \)

Then, add these products together: \( 15 + 20 + 12 = 47 \)
Finally, multiply by 2: \( SA = 2 \times 47 = 94 \)

Answer:

94
